WebHowever, in civil law countries, the judge is usually the main investigator, and the lawyer's role is to advise a client on legal proceedings, write legal pleadings, and help provide favorable evidence to the investigative judge. Statistically, civil law systems are more widespread than common law systems (numbers are estimated at 150 and 80 countries, respectively); however, common law is used by the greatest number of people globally.
